#3336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3336ad is composed of 20% red, 21.2%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 238.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 43.9%. #3336ad color hex could be obtained by blending #666cff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3336ad color description : Dark blue.

#3336ad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3336ad has RGB values of R:51, G:54,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3356333.

Shades and Tints of #3336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020206 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fc is the lightest one.
